Northern Delaware Industrial Development Corp. v. E.W. Bliss Co.

Delaware Court of Chancery

245 A.2d 431 (1968)

Relevant factsFree

Bliss's modernization work on Phoenix's steel plant fell behind schedule, forcing a mill shutdown; Phoenix sought a court order compelling Bliss to add a second shift of 300 workers as the contract required, and the court found it impractical to mandate a specific workforce size at a facility undergoing major renovation.

IssueFree

Whether specific enforcement is an available remedy for breach of a contract for services.
